// Canary gating for the Brindlehop deploy pipeline.
// Rules: canary gets 5% traffic, auto-rollback if error
// rate beats baseline by 2x over a 10-min window. Don't
// skip the soak step even for hotfixes — Marla will notice.
// The gate checker talks to Pulsemark internally, and the
// client below needs its service key to fetch verdicts.

API key for hahig-bafog: zpat11_AnXZuLADyze

**Q: Can we ship the Striderline reader firmware mid-race-season?**

Short answer: yes, but carefully. The chip readers cache results locally, so a firmware push between events won't drop splits — but pushing within 48 hours of a race is asking for trouble, since mat controllers need a full sync cycle. Schedule releases for the Monday after an event window. The release calendar and sync checklist live on the page below.

operations page: https://confluence.lumicsys.internal/projects/display/projects/display

Q2 Planning — Sales Leads Only

Kestrel Dynamics may acquire Plumeria Systems. Due diligence starts next month. Impact on your territories: pricing freeze on Plumeria-adjacent deals, no public comment, route all competitive questions to Marta Ollenbeck. Quotas unchanged for now. Expect a revised account map if the deal closes. Treat everything here as internal. Details relevant to forecasting are summarized directly below.

management briefing: The renewal with Ulaathix Group closes at $2 million a year, 15 percent below the last contract. Project Oliwyn slips by two quarters because of the audit delay.

## Tuning the contrast audit

For this week's sync: the Palegrove contrast audit now runs on every merge to the Driftline design system. It flags text/background pairs below WCAG-style thresholds, but we added slack factors so anti-aliased small text doesn't spam the report. Most false positives came from translucent overlays, so the sampler now averages a small pixel neighborhood before computing ratios. If the noise level changes, adjust the constants rather than the sampler logic. Current values are listed below:

tuning table, kawep-tawif:
CAPS = {
    "olidor": 80,
    "belion": 7,
    "quenys": 225,
    "druox": 839,
    "fraath": 482,
}